23-year-old fails to appear in court
A Santon man accused of beaching the terms of his early release from prison is believed to have left the Island.
Twenty-three-year-old Anthony Kevin Wiseman, of the Newtown Estate, was due to appear at Douglas Courthouse.
He faces three counts of breaching his conditional release licence but failed to attend.
The court heard an arrest warrant had been issued and the case has been adjourned.
